Use the drop-down menus to complete the sentences. Mansa Musa was the ruler of . He was a devout Muslim, and he took a journey -

called a hajj - to the city of . All Muslims are required to make the hajj . The hajj is one of the Pillars of Islam.
History
2 answers:
yuradex [85]2 years ago
7 0
Mansa Musa was the ruler of ancient Mali. He was a devout Muslim, and he took a journey - called a hajj - to the city of Mecca. All Muslims are required to make the hajj . The hajj is one of the Pillars of Islam.
